Transaction d59b1895e35cc5ea25f3ec0253cc289f8d22c62a4786ed2b74a506650dca744d
1 Input
1 Output
-
d59b1895e35cc5ea25f3ec0253cc289f8d22c62a4786ed2b74a506650dca744d:0
- value
- 22639
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 84c5a0844dc3d206378a99803985afdfcb19dc9b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D72wgt7deYSn69jhGVJrUH6nB3D3A6cuS